Revolutionizing Data Curation with AI

Effective data curation is critical for reproducibility, collaborative research, and later phase analysis. Conventional methods, often manual and siloed, are increasingly inadequate in handling gigabyte-scale datasets. Here, artificial intelligence (AI) offers transformative potential. By automating extraction, annotation, and categorization, AI can drastically reduce human error and accelerate data workflows.

For instance, recent advancements in Natural Language Processing (NLP) enable systems to interpret complex scientific texts, extract relevant chemical entities, and build interconnected knowledge graphs. These structured repositories facilitate rapid hypothesis generation and cross-disciplinary insights.
